1. Increased Visibility and Traffic
SEO is all about helping your website appear prominently in search engine results. A dedicated SEO strategy ensures your content is optimized for the right keywords, your site structure is search-engine friendly, and your backlinks are relevant and authoritative. The higher your ranking, the more traffic you receive—and this traffic tends to be highly qualified and conversion-prone.
2. Cost-Effective Long-Term Results
Unlike paid advertising, which stops generating traffic the moment you stop paying, SEO provides long-lasting value. A one-time SEO investment can bring compounding returns if done properly. While it may take a few months to see significant improvements, a dedicated SEO approach builds a strong foundation that supports sustainable growth over time.
